聚合物熔体充模流动试验研究方法综述

Experimental Study of Polymer Melt Flow in Injection Mold Filling

摘要 熔体充模流动是复杂而又非常重要、对制品品质有直接影响的过程。对基于示踪技术和可视化技术的聚合物熔体充模流动试验研究方法进行详细综述,为深入研究普通注塑、共注塑、气辅助注塑和微注塑等过程中熔体充模流动提供参考。 Being a most complex and important process,melt flow during mold filling has a considerable effect on the properties of molded articles.The paper surveyed the study of the flow of melt filling under different injection moldings.The summarized injection molding techniques provides a reference for conventional injection molding,co-injection molding,gas-assisted injection molding and micro-injection molding.
